You can quiesce a protection relationship to temporarily prevent data transfers from occurring. You might quiesce a relationship when you want to create a Snapshot copy of a SnapMirror destination volume that contains a database, and you want to ensure that its contents are stable during the Snapshot copy.
Before you begin
- You must have the Application Administrator or Storage Administrator role.
- You must have set up Workflow Automation.
About this task
The quiesce action does not display in the following instances:
- If RBAC settings do not allow this action, for example, if you have only operator privileges
- When the volume ID is unknown, for example, when you have an intercluster relationship and the destination cluster has not yet been discovered
- When you have not paired Workflow Automation and Unified Manager
Procedure
-
In the Protection tab of the Volume / Health details page, right-click the relationship in the topology view for the protection relationship that you want to quiesce.
- Select Quiesce from the menu.
- Click Yes to continue.
The status of the quiesce job is displayed at the top of the Volume / Health details page, along with a link to the job details.
- Click the View details link to go to the Job details page for additional details and job progress.
- Optional: Click the Back arrow on your browser to return to the Volume / Health details page.
The quiesce job is finished when all job tasks are successfully completed.
